YTS, formerly known as YTS.AG and YTS.AM, was a widely popular platform for discovering and downloading movies via the BitTorrent protocol, renowned for its high-quality rips and relatively smaller file sizes. It served as a dedicated search engine for movies, offering a vast library of titles across various genres.

DiskCryptor was a free and open-source full disk encryption solution for Windows, offering robust data protection through strong cryptographic algorithms like AES, Twofish, and Serpent. It provided encryption for entire partitions or disks, including the system drive.

PokéMesh was a popular third-party application that provided a real-time map to locate Pokémon, Gyms, and PokéStops within the game Pokémon Go. It allowed players to see creature spawns and their despawn timers, offering a significant advantage before its functionality was disrupted by changes made by Niantic.
